Lancepyris opertus Azevedo and Azar 2012 (flat wasp)

Insecta - Hymenoptera - Bethylidae

Full reference: C. O. Azevedo and D. Azar. 2012. A new fossil subfamily of Bethylidae (Hymenoptera) from the Early Cretaceous Lebanese amber and its phylogenetic position. Zoologia 29:210-218

Belongs to Lancepyris according to C. O. Azevedo et al. 2018

See also Azevedo and Azar 2012

Sister taxa: none

Type specimen: MNHN AD-39, an exoskeleton. Its type locality is Lebanese amber, Ain Dara, Caza Aley (LU AD collection), which is in a Barremian terrestrial amber in Lebanon.

Ecology:

Distribution: found only at Lebanese amber, Ain Dara, Caza Aley (LU AD collection)
